titleOfInvention FILTERING TUBULAR CARTRIDGE AND ITS APPLICATION TO THE MANUFACTURE OF SPARKLING WINE IN BOTTLE.
abstract The present invention relates to a filter cartridge intended for the refermentation of sweet wine in the bottle according to the Champagne method. The cartridge 10 comprises a perforated tubular body 11 in which are arranged microporous hollow fibers 40 which are partially hydrophilic 42 and hydrophobic 43 and which are folded into a U-shape. This cartridge filled with yeasts and inserted into the neck of a bottle allows carry out the refermentation while maintaining a good contact surface between the wine and the yeasts.
